2001 Supreme(AP) 1577

GHULAM MOHAMMED
B. Narasimha Rao – Appellant
Versus
Hyderabad Metropolitan Water Supply and Sewerage Board – Respondent


GHULAM MOHAMMED, J.

( 1 ) IN the present writ petition, the petitioners, who are 46 in number, are seeking for issuance of a writ of mandamus declaring the action of the 1 st respondent-Board in not providing individual water connections to the applicants in S. R. K. Puram under Alkapuri Section in L. B.
